Summary:
The 50140 zip code area is home to a single elementary school, Lamoni Elementary School, which serves students from kindergarten through 6th grade. While the school has a relatively low student-teacher ratio, it appears to be struggling to provide a high-quality education to its students, as evidenced by its low statewide ranking and mixed academic performance.
Lamoni Elementary School has a chronic absenteeism rate of 21.6%, which is significantly higher than the state average. The school's test scores are also mixed, with some grades performing above the state average in certain subjects, but many grades performing below the state average, particularly in English Language Arts. Additionally, the school has a high percentage of students (66.84%) receiving free or reduced-price lunch, indicating a relatively high level of economic disadvantage among the student population.
Despite the school's higher-than-average spending per student, the data suggests that the resources may not be translating into improved academic outcomes. The district may need to re-evaluate its spending priorities and implement targeted interventions to address the school's challenges, such as improving student engagement, providing additional academic support, and addressing the needs of its economically disadvantaged student population.
